The url is valid, so a few things to check: Is the central repo still in the public group, or the group you have maven pointed at? Are there any routing rules that might be blocking this artifact or excluding your central repo? If those don't turn up anything, try clearing the cache by right clicking on the repo in the browse repo view. Sometimes when setting up a new system and things aren't hooked up, the repo has cached the fact that an artifact doesn't exist and it won't check again for the length of the configured expiration. Clearing the cache only expires the artifacts so it will look again right away.
